    Just acquired a new Mazda CX-9 and there is a scratch that the dealer will be repairing. Following the repainting how long should I wait to add wax to that area? I was going to apply an initial coat but might as well wait until I can do the entire vehicle (clay-Ultimate Polish/#7-Ultimate Paste Wax).

        We recommend waiting 60-90 days before waxing fresh paint to be absolutely sure the paint has had time for fully cure.
